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about mortgage lending in Nahunta, GA

What are the current average mortgage rates for homebuyers in Nahunta, GA?

Mortgage rates in Nahunta typically align with national averages but can be slightly lower due to the rural nature of Brantley County. As of recent data, 30-year fixed rates generally range between 6.5-7%, but local lenders like Brantley County Development Authority may offer competitive programs. It's best to check with local credit unions and community banks for the most current Nahunta-specific rates.

Are there any first-time homebuyer programs specifically available in Nahunta?

Yes, Nahunta homebuyers can access Georgia Dream Homeownership Program, which offers down payment assistance and affordable fixed-rate mortgages. Additionally, the Brantley County Development Authority sometimes partners with state programs to provide local homebuyer education and resources. These programs are particularly valuable in Nahunta's affordable housing market.

How does Nahunta's rural location affect the mortgage approval process?

Nahunta's rural classification can actually benefit borrowers through USDA Rural Development loans, which offer 100% financing with no down payment required. However, some lenders may require additional property inspections due to the area's well and septic systems. Appraisals might also take slightly longer as appraisers often travel from larger nearby cities.

What special considerations should I know about when getting a mortgage for a manufactured home in Nahunta?

Many Nahunta properties are manufactured homes, which require specific financing through FHA Title I or VA manufactured home loans. Lenders will verify the home meets HUD standards and is permanently affixed to a foundation. Local lenders familiar with Brantley County's manufactured housing market can best navigate these requirements.

How does Nahunta's lower cost of living impact mortgage qualification?

Nahunta's below-average property values and cost of living mean borrowers often qualify for larger homes than in urban areas, as debt-to-income ratios are calculated using actual local housing costs. However, lenders still verify stable employment history, which is important in an area with limited major employers beyond local government, schools, and small businesses.

Finding Your Perfect Mortgage Partner: A Guide to Lenders Near Nahunta, GA

Searching for "lenders near me" is one of the most crucial steps in your Nahunta homebuying journey. It’s about more than just proximity; it’s about finding a financial partner who understands the unique rhythms of our local market. In a community like Nahunta, where the pace is a bit slower and connections run deep, choosing the right lender can make all the difference in securing your piece of peaceful, small-town Georgia life.

Nahunta’s housing market offers incredible value, with a mix of historic homes, newer developments, and spacious rural properties. A local lender, or one with extensive experience here in Brantley County, brings essential insight to the table. They understand how to accurately appraise a property on a large lot outside the city limits or navigate the nuances of a well-maintained older home. Their familiarity with the area means they can often process your loan more efficiently, as they’re accustomed to working with our specific county records and officials. This local expertise is invaluable when you’re trying to move quickly on a desirable property.

When starting your search, don't just look at big national names. Prioritize lenders with a physical presence in Southeast Georgia. Credit unions like Heritage Southeast Bank or local community banks often have a strong foothold here and may offer more personalized service and competitive rates, especially if you’re already a member. Additionally, be sure to ask any lender you consult about their experience with USDA Rural Development loans. Given Nahunta’s location, many properties in and around the area qualify for these government-backed loans, which offer fantastic benefits like zero down payment—a huge advantage for eligible buyers.

Georgia also offers specific programs that a knowledgeable local lender can guide you through. The Georgia Dream Homeownership Program is a standout, providing down payment assistance and affordable first mortgages for eligible buyers. A lender familiar with this program can help you determine if you qualify and seamlessly integrate it into your financing package.

Your actionable plan starts here. First, get your financial documents in order. Then, interview at least three "lenders near you." Ask pointed questions: "How many USDA loans have you closed in Brantley County in the last year?" or "Can you walk me through the Georgia Dream program requirements?" Compare not just interest rates, but also closing cost estimates and their communication style. In a tight-knit town, a lender’s reputation is everything; ask your real estate agent for referrals, as they work with these professionals daily.
